But according to the Energy Information Administration and the Congressional Research Service, no Alaska oil has been exported since 2004, and little if any since 2000. And Congress has never imposed outright bans on oil exports.
A record 1.6 million barrels a day in US refined petro products were exported during the first four months of 2008, up 33 percent from 1.2 million barrels a day over the same period in 2007. Shipments in this Feb topped 1.8 mill barrels a day for the first time during any month, according to the Energy Department.
The surge in exports appears to contradict the pleas from the U.S. oil industry and the Bush Admin for Congress to open more offshore waters and ANWR to drilling.
